For those seeking big mountain adventures, there's nowhere better than the Himalaya. Located primarily in Nepal, the Himalaya boast 8 of the world's tallest mo ...
Eager faces look up towards the intricately carved window where the living Goddess is about to make an appearance. Suddenly, a male face comes into view an..
The beginning of the 'Nepal Visit Year 2025' and the 'Chinese New Year 2025' was announced on Saturday amid a programme jointly organized by the Ministry of Culture, Tourism and Civil Aviation, ...